Easy Butter Cheese Pasta (20 minutes)

Jump to Recipe Print Recipe

This 20-minute Easy Butter Cheese Pasta is an instant crowd-pleaser for all ages. Requiring only 4 main ingredients, pasta is cooked in a simple garlic butter sauce, before tossed in grated parmesan. Serve with some chili oil for a bit of heat!

Butter Garlic Cheese Pasta

This easy butter cheese pasta requires only 4 main ingredients for the recipe: pasta, butter, garlic, and grated parmesan. And it comes together in just 20 minutes (or less, once you’ve gotten the steps down)!

Also, if you’re familiar with the way I roll, I always love to add on some chili oil to top it off. The dash of heat with each bite really pulls it all together, in my opinion.

Ingredients

(For full ingredient measurements, please proceed to the recipe card below.)

  • Pasta: I typically use long pasta such as spaghetti, though you can also substitute it with other options such as linguine, fettuccine, or angel hair. However, long pastas might be a child’s worst enemy (in that moment). So short pastas work just as well! Penne, fusilli, rigatonni, or even macaroni.
  • Butter
  • Pasta water
  • Grated parmesan
  • Garlic 
  • Salt

Garnish

  • Parsley
  • Grated parmesan
  • Chili oil (optional): I used my homemade chili oil. As for a store bought option, I recommend the one by Lao Gan Ma.

Instructions

  1. Boil pasta in salted water per package instructions and reserve 1/2 cup of pasta water (see notes).
  2. Melt butter over medium low heat and once the butter melts, add minced garlic. Let it cook for 1-2 minutes or until before it turns brown then add pasta water, pasta and grated parmesan cheese.
  3. With tongs, toss until every strand of pasta is well coated. Taste and add salt if needed.
  4. Serve and garnish with parsley, grated parmesan and chili oil (optional). Enjoy!

Notes for Easy Butter Cheese Pasta (20 minutes)

  • Add as much or as little garlic as you want.
  • You want to make sure to cook over low to medium low heat so the garlic flavor infuses the melted butter and to prevent burning.
  • Adjust amount of salt to taste.
  • Chili oil is optional but I always like to add a bit of heat to my dishes. You can also add chili flakes instead.

Easy Butter Cheese Pasta (20 minutes)

This 20-minute Easy Butter Cheese Pasta is an instant crowd-pleaser for all ages. Requiring only 4 main ingredients, pasta is cooked in a simple garlic butter sauce, before tossed in grated parmesan. Serve with some chili oil for a bit of heat!
5 from 1 vote
Print Recipe Pin Recipe
Prep Time 5 mins
Cook Time 15 mins
Total Time 20 mins
Course Main Course
Servings 2

Ingredients
  

  • 1/2 lb spaghetti pasta or your choice of pasta
  • 4 tbsp butter
  • 1/2 cup pasta water
  • 3/4 cup grated parmesan
  • 1 tsp garlic minced (see notes)
  • salt

Garnish

  • parsley
  • grated parmesan
  • chili oil optional

Instructions
 

  • Boil pasta in salted water per package instructions and reserve 1/2 cup of pasta water (see notes).
  • Melt butter over medium low heat and once the butter melts, add minced garlic. Let it cook for 1-2 minutes or until before it turns brown then add pasta water, pasta and grated parmesan cheese.
  • With tongs, toss until every strand of pasta is well coated. Taste and add salt if needed.
  • Serve and garnish with parsley, grated parmesan and chili oil (optional). Enjoy!

Notes

*Add as much or as little garlic as you want.
*You want to make sure to cook over low to medium low heat so the garlic flavor infuses the melted butter and to prevent burning.
*Adjust amount of salt to taste.
*Chili oil is optional but I always like to add a bit of heat to my dishes. You can also add chili flakes instead.
